shadowsocks libev加速完全指南

目录

  1. 什么是shadowsocks libev
  2. shadowsocks libev的工作原理
  3. 如何安装和配置shadowsocks libev
  4. shadowsocks libev的使用技巧
  5. shadowsocks libev的常见问题解答

什么是shadowsocks libev

shadowsocks libev是一款开源的代理软件,它采用加密的方式将网络流量转发到代理服务器,从而实现翻墙和访问被屏蔽的网站。相比于原版的shadowsocks,libev版本在性能和跨平台性方面有较大的改进。

shadowsocks libev具有以下特点:

  • 支持多种加密算法,如AES、Chacha20等,提高安全性
  • 支持多种协议,如TCP、UDP、HTTP等,适用于不同的网络环境
  • 跨平台支持,可运行在Windows、macOS、Linux等操作系统上
  • 轻量级,占用系统资源少,适合在低配置设备上使用
  • 高性能,能够提供较快的网络连接速度

总之,shadowsocks libev是一款功能强大、性能出色的代理软件,广受用户好评。

shadowsocks libev的工作原理

shadowsocks libev的工作原理可以概括为以下几步:

  1. 客户端将要访问的网站地址和端口信息,通过加密算法加密后发送给代理服务器。
  2. 代理服务器接收到加密数据后,使用相同的加密算法解密,获取原始的网站地址和端口信息。
  3. 代理服务器再将解密后的数据转发给目标网站,并将网站返回的数据通过加密算法加密后,发送回给客户端。
  4. 客户端收到加密数据后,使用相同的加密算法解密,获取原始的网页内容。

整个过程中,客户端和代理服务器之间的数据都是经过加密传输的,有效防止了中间人攻击和数据泄露。同时,代理服务器也能够隐藏客户端的真实IP地址,达到翻墙的目的。

如何安装和配置shadowsocks libev

安装shadowsocks libev

shadowsocks libev支持多种操作系统,安装方法也有所不同,以下是几种主流系统的安装步骤:

Windows:

  1. 下载shadowsocks-libev客户端程序
  2. 解压缩后运行程序即可

macOS:

  1. 安装homebrew包管理工具
  2. 在终端中运行brew install shadowsocks-libev命令安装

Linux:

  1. 在终端中运行以下命令安装:

sudo apt-get update sudo apt-get install shadowsocks-libev

配置shadowsocks libev

安装完成后,需要对shadowsocks libev进行配置才能正常使用。配置步骤如下:

  1. 打开shadowsocks libev客户端程序
  2. 在”服务器”选项卡中,填写代理服务器的地址、端口、加密方式和密码
  3. 在”高级”选项卡中,可以设置是否开启分流、DNS等高级选项
  4. 点击”确定”保存配置,然后启动shadowsocks libev

配置完成后,shadowsocks libev就可以正常工作了。如果无法连接,可以检查网络连接、防火墙设置等问题。

shadowsocks libev的使用技巧

提高连接速度

  • 选择离自己地理位置较近的代理服务器
  • 尝试不同的加密算法,如AES-256-CFB、Chacha20-IETF-Poly1305等
  • 开启”UDP转发”选项,可以提高UDP协议的传输速度

增加安全性

  • 启用双重认证,即在登录代理服务器时需要输入密码和动态验证码
  • 使用隧道模式,通过SSH或者VPN将shadowsocks libev的流量转发
  • 定期更换密码,提高账号安全性

优化带宽利用率

  • 开启”自动调整速度”选项,根据网络环境自动调整连接速度
  • 限制每个连接的最大并发数,防止资源被过度消耗
  • 定期检查代理服务器的负载情况,根据需求调整服务器配置

shadowsocks libev的常见问题解答

Q1: shadowsocks libev和其他代理软件有什么区别?

A1: shadowsocks libev是一款开源的加密代理软件,与其他代理软件如VPN、Tor等相比,它具有更好的性能、更强的安全性和更广泛的平台支持。同时shadowsocks libev也更加轻量级,占用系统资源较少。

Q2: 如何选择合适的shadowsocks libev服务器?

A2: 选择shadowsocks libev服务器时,需要考虑以下几点:

  • 服务器的地理位置,离自己越近越好
  • 服务器的网络质量和带宽,要能够提供稳定、快速的网络连接
  • 服务器的安全性,要使用可靠的加密算法和协议
  • 服务器的价格和性价比

Q3: shadowsocks libev会被网络运营商或政府屏蔽吗?

A3: shadowsocks libev作为一款加密代理软件,确实可能会被一些网络运营商或政府机构进行屏蔽和限制。为了规避这种风险,用户可以采取以下措施:

  • 选择使用混淆或者obfs等混淆协议,隐藏shadowsocks libev的特征
  • 使用自建的shadowsocks libev服务器,或者选择可靠的第三方服务商
  • 定期更换服务器地址和连接方式,提高安全性

Q4: shadowsocks libev会导致网速变慢吗?

A4: shadowsocks libev作为一款代理软件,确实会对网速产生一定的影响。不过通过合理的配置和优化,可以尽量减少这种影响:

  • 选择离自己地理位置较近的服务器
  • 使用性能更好的加密算法,如AES-256-CFB或Chacha20-IETF-Poly1305
  • 开启UDP转发,提高UDP协议的传输速度
  • 限制每个连接的最大并发数,防止资源被过度消耗

总的来说,shadowsocks libev可以提供较快的网络连接速度,但用户仍需要根据实际情况进行合理的优化。

Q5: shadowsocks libev有哪些安全隐患?

A5: shadowsocks libev作为一款加密代理软件,确实也存在一些安全隐患:

  • 如果使用不安全的加密算法或者密码,可能会被破解
  • 如果服务器被入侵,用户的隐私数据可能会被泄露
  • 如果使用公共的shadowsocks libev服务器,可能会受到其他用户的影响

为了降低这些安全隐患,用户可以采取以下措施:

  • 使用安全性较高的加密算法和密码
  • 选择可靠的shadowsocks libev服务商,或者自建服务器
  • 定期更换密码和服务器地址,提高账号安全性
  • 开启双重认证等安全机制,增加登录难度

总之,shadowsocks libev是一款安全性较高的代理软件,但用户仍需要采取适当的安全措施,以降低潜在的风险。

正文完